Choose a Tomato Support Before the Plant Outgrows It

Match cages, stakes, or trellises to tomato growth habit, fruit load, access, and anchoring so the support works before summer stems become difficult to handle.

Start with growth habit, not the object on sale

A tomato support must carry the plant the cultivar will become, not the seedling in front of you. Determinate tomatoes produce a more concentrated flush on a relatively bounded framework; indeterminate tomatoes continue extending and flowering until weather or disease stops them. Container labels are not always complete, so confirm the cultivar habit before selecting a short decorative cage that may disappear under six feet of vine.

Fruit size matters, but branch architecture matters more. A cherry tomato can make an enormous indeterminate canopy, while a compact slicing cultivar may remain manageable in a broad cage. Estimate mature height and spread, then consider how much pruning the system requires. A support that works only when every side shoot is removed is not a low-maintenance choice for a gardener who wants a full, lightly pruned plant.

Choose the harvest experience as well. Dense cages provide many resting points but can make fruit in the center harder to reach. A flat trellis opens two faces for picking and airflow but occupies a planned line. A single stake uses little footprint yet demands repeated tying and pruning. No system is universally best; each trades labor, space, access, and canopy freedom differently.

Match the structure to the growth habit

Use a strong, wide cage for a determinate or lightly managed semi-determinate plant when you want to retain several branches. The cage should be tall and broad enough that the mature canopy rests on multiple rings or panels rather than bending over one top wire. Openings must admit a hand and harvested fruit. Thin, narrow cone cages often suit peppers better than vigorous tomatoes unless they are reinforced and combined.

Use stakes when you are prepared to manage one or a few leaders. The stake must extend high enough above ground for the planned plant and deep enough below ground to resist a wet, fruit-laden canopy in wind. A stake concentrates load at each tie, so the gardener must return throughout the season. It is a relationship, not a one-time installation.

A cage carries a broad canopy, a stake supports a pruned leader, and a trellis distributes growth along a planned plane.

Use a trellis when several plants can share a straight, strongly anchored run. Rigid panels, woven systems, and suspended strings can all work, but their pruning and training differ. A rigid panel accepts several leaders and side branches. A string system generally asks for closer leader management and a sound overhead frame. Do not hang a season of tomato mass from a light garden ornament or a loose fence board.

Choose a footprint that preserves access

Place supports so the gardener can reach both the plant and the soil. A cage pressed against a wall can make the rear half unpickable. A trellis installed at the bed edge may shade a lower crop or force every harvest from the path. Consider sun direction, neighboring plants, irrigation lines, and the width of a loaded branch before committing the anchor points.

Leave enough room around each plant for the support shape, not merely the stem. Closely spaced cages can merge into one humid thicket and make lower leaves hard to inspect. Trellised plants can be closer only when the pruning system and cultivar support that density. National spacing is a starting point; local humidity, disease pressure, cultivar vigor, and the number of retained leaders determine whether the canopy will actually dry.

Keep the root zone in the plan. Driving a large stake after roots have filled the bed can slice them, and moving a cage through a mature canopy breaks stems. Install at planting or while plants are still small. Mark drip lines before pounding anchors. A support that arrives early is easier on both plant and gardener and can be tested before it carries meaningful load.

Anchor first and tie without constricting

Push cage legs fully into firm soil, then add external stakes where wind, soft ground, or a large cultivar could overturn the structure. Fasten the cage to those stakes at more than one height. For a panel trellis, brace end posts against the direction of pull and tension only after the posts are stable. Waterlogged soil reduces holding strength, so an anchor that felt solid in spring may need reinforcement before storm season.

Use broad, soft ties in a loose figure eight, with one loop around the support and one around the stem. The crossing point keeps the stem from rubbing directly on the stake. Leave room for diameter growth and movement; tomato stems expand quickly and a tight tie becomes a girdle. Avoid bare wire, thin monofilament, and adhesive contact that cuts or abrades living tissue.

A tomato cage is anchored with posts, a stem is held by a loose figure-eight tie, and a trellis line is fixed to a strong overhead support
The support is only as reliable as its anchor and its contact with the stem: brace the structure, then guide growth with broad, loose ties.

Support the main stem below a heavy fruit truss rather than tying the truss itself. Add ties as the plant grows so no single point carries a long lever of foliage and fruit. On a cage, guide branches through openings while young and flexible, then let the frame carry them. Forcing a thick bent stem back through wire late in the season often creates the break the support was meant to prevent.

Train in small visits

Inspect once or twice a week during rapid growth. Slip young cage branches onto the next ring, wind or clip trellis leaders according to the system, and add stake ties before the top becomes heavy. Small corrections preserve natural curves. Waiting until the plant sprawls into the path turns training into a risky reconstruction with brittle stems and hidden fruit.

Prune only to the degree the support and cultivar require. Removing every sucker is not a universal tomato rule; it reduces canopy and potential fruiting sites and changes sun exposure. Staked or string-trained indeterminate plants usually need deliberate leader selection, while caged plants can retain more growth. Keep enough foliage to shade fruit, and never strip a stressed plant simply to make it resemble a diagram.

Remove leaves that are diseased or touching soil according to sound diagnostic guidance, but keep sanitation separate from structural pruning. Clean tools between suspect plants. If a lower branch must be removed to restore access, cut cleanly at its origin rather than repeatedly bending it around wire. The support should reveal the plant for observation, not create a hidden knot of wounded stems.

Prepare for peak load and weather

Recheck anchors as fruit sets and before forecast storms. Tighten cage-to-stake connections, replace degraded twine, and confirm that overhead string supports have not loosened. Soil can soften after prolonged rain, and wooden stakes can decay at grade. Test by applying gentle pressure in the direction the canopy will pull; movement at the base deserves reinforcement before wind supplies a stronger test.

Distribute weight rather than cinching the plant upright at one point. Add a second stake to a leaning cage, another tie below a heavy section, or a sling under an exceptionally burdened branch. Do not force a mature curved stem perfectly vertical. Support it in its existing line and remove only damaged growth. Sudden straightening can split internal tissue even when the outside remains green.

At season end, remove ties before they disappear into stems and clean reusable supports of soil and plant debris. Repair sharp wire ends, loose welds, and splintered stakes before storage. Record which cultivar overwhelmed its structure and which system made harvest easy. The best support decision next year will come from that evidence, not from buying a taller version of the same failed object without changing the system.

Adapt the support to containers and raised beds

A support in a container is anchored to a limited mass of potting mix, so a tall cage can turn the whole pot into a lever. Choose a broad, heavy container that suits the mature tomato and stabilize the structure as a unit. A stake driven only to the bottom of a lightweight nursery pot may still tip with the pot. Where appropriate, connect the cage to an external rail or use a purpose-built self-supporting frame that does not depend entirely on loose mix.

Raised beds create a different edge problem. Deep soft soil is favorable for roots but may not hold a narrow post under a loaded canopy. Attach trellis posts to the outside of a sound bed frame or drive them into undisturbed ground beyond the fill when the construction allows. Do not assume the wooden bed board can carry lateral load; thin or aging boards can split when a taut trellis and summer wind pull in the same direction.

Keep portable systems truly movable only while the plant is young. A container tomato intertwined with a railing or shared trellis cannot be shifted for a storm, paint work, or changing light without damage. Decide whether mobility or structural connection matters more before training begins. If the pot must move, keep all ties and anchors within its footprint and test the loaded path before branches extend beyond the rim.

Recognize when the chosen system is failing

A leaning top is not the only warning. Soil opening around a post, a cage rotating after watering, ties sliding together, or one trellis end bending inward all show that load is concentrating. Fruit hidden against wire and stems polished by repeated rubbing reveal contact problems. Inspect the support from ground level upward so a cosmetic correction at the top does not conceal movement at the base.

Reinforce the structure before pruning a large amount of healthy canopy. Add an independent stake, brace an end post, or distribute a heavy branch across another support point. Removing leaves and fruit merely to save an undersized frame sacrifices the crop and can expose fruit to sunscald. Structural weakness deserves a structural response unless a branch is already cracked, diseased, or impossible to support safely.

If failure occurs during a storm, wait until conditions are safe, then lift stems in stages. Support their existing curves with slings or broad ties and remove only tissue that is torn beyond a clean cut. Water needs may change after canopy loss, so inspect the soil rather than soaking automatically. Record the direction and point of failure. That information identifies whether next season needs deeper anchors, wider bracing, more contact points, or a different support family.

Make the structure part of crop cleanup

At final harvest, untie stems before pulling the root system so wire and twine do not snap through the canopy. Collect every reusable clip and remove synthetic ties from compostable vines. Soil and plant debris held in cage joints can shelter residue and make spring inspection difficult, so brush supports clean and follow material-appropriate sanitation guidance when disease was present. Let metal dry before storage and keep wooden stakes where air can circulate.

Inspect the empty structure while defects are visible. A ring that opened, a post that bent at grade, or a line abraded by one season of movement will not improve in storage. Repair or label it now. Record the cultivar, number of retained leaders, peak height, and the first failure point. Those four details distinguish an undersized frame from an anchoring or training mistake and make the next support purchase evidence-based.

Steps

Level
moderate
Time
30 to 60 minutes to install, then brief weekly training
Tools
Post driver or mallet, Pruners, Work gloves, Measuring tape
Materials
Cage, stakes, or trellis sized for the cultivar, Broad soft plant ties, Additional anchor stakes where needed
  1. 1
    Confirm determinate or indeterminate habit

    Use the cultivar description to estimate mature height, spread, and duration of growth. Add the number of leaders you intend to keep and the pruning time you will actually provide. Do not size a support from seedling height or fruit size alone.

  2. 2
    Choose cage, stake, or trellis by labor

    Select a broad cage for a multi-branch plant, stakes for one or a few managed leaders, or a rigid or string trellis for a planned row. Reject any system whose required pruning, tying, or harvest access does not fit the way you garden.

  3. 3
    Place the full mature footprint

    Set the support where both faces remain reachable, neighboring plants retain light and air, and irrigation is not pierced. Allow for the loaded canopy around the frame, not just the stem spacing printed on a generic diagram.

  4. 4
    Install and brace while plants are small

    Drive stakes and posts into firm soil before roots and branches occupy the work area. Brace cages in windy or soft sites and test trellis end posts before tensioning. Mark buried lines and avoid late pounding beside an established root ball.

  5. 5
    Guide stems with loose broad ties

    Use a figure-eight tie around stake and stem, leave expansion room, and support below heavy sections. Add contact points as the plant grows. Never bind a fruit truss, use bare wire against tissue, or wrench a thick stem through a cage opening.

  6. 6
    Audit the system before storms

    Check anchors, connections, ties, and soil firmness as fruit load increases. Reinforce movement at the structure rather than over-tightening the plant. After the season, remove all ties, clean the frame, and note whether the chosen system matched the cultivar.

  7. 7
    Stabilize container and raised-bed anchors

    Treat a container and its support as one structure, using sufficient pot mass and external bracing where appropriate. In raised beds, anchor posts to sound framing or undisturbed ground instead of relying on loose fill. Decide whether a container must remain movable before vines are trained onto any fixed rail or shared trellis.

  8. 8
    Respond to early structural warnings

    Look for soil opening around posts, rotating cages, grouped ties, bent end supports, and stem abrasion. Reinforce the frame at its base or load point before removing healthy canopy. After storm damage, support stems along their existing curves, make only necessary clean cuts, and record where the system failed for next season.

  9. 9
    Clean up the support as a system

    Remove ties before pulling vines, collect reusable clips, and separate synthetic material from compostable growth. Brush soil and debris from joints, dry the support, and repair bends, sharp ends, or worn lines. Record cultivar, leader count, peak height, and first failure point so next year’s adjustment addresses the actual weakness.
